SQ# (SQF Sharp)

Bring SQF scripting to any .NET project.

SQ# is a modernized, embeddable reimplementation of Arma 3's SQF scripting language for .NET 10. It brings the familiar SQF syntax, operator-based design, and cooperative scheduling model to any .NET application — game engines, tools, servers, or CLI apps.

Status

v0.7 — Language complete. Lexer, Pratt parser, bytecode compiler, stack VM, cooperative fiber scheduler, multi-scheduler thread safety, CLI tooling, and 100+ commands all working. 122 tests passing. See Scope & Roadmap.

Quick Example

// Variables and arithmetic
private _x = 10;
private _y = _x * 3 + 5;       // 35

// Arrays and commands
private _arr = [1, 2, 3, 4, 5];
_arr pushBack 6;                // append — returns index
private _third = _arr select 2; // 3
private _len = count _arr;      // 6

// Control flow
if (_x > 5) then {
    systemChat "x is big";
} else {
    systemChat "x is small";
};

// Loops
for "_i" from 0 to 4 do {
    _arr select _i;
};

// Switch
switch (_x) do {
    case 10: { systemChat "ten" };
    default { systemChat "other" };
};

// Error handling
try {
    _result = 100 / 0;
} catch {
    systemChat str _exception;
};

// Functions with params and defaults
private _sum = [10, 20] call {
    params ["_a", ["_b", 99]];  // _b defaults to 99
    _a + _b                     // returns 30
};

// Async concurrency
private _handle = spawn {
    sleep 2.5;
    systemChat "done";
};
private _result = await _handle timeout 5;

// Thread-safe shared state
shared _counter = 0;
_counter add 1;                 // atomic increment
private _val = get _counter;

// HashMap
private _map = createHashMapFromArray ["key1", 100, "key2", 200];
_map set ["key3", 300];
private _v = _map get "key1";   // 100

Key Features

  • SQF-compatible syntax — familiar call/spawn/execVM, code-as-data, operator precedence
  • Modern enhancements — try/catch/throw, switch/case, params with defaults, lazy &&/||, HashMap
  • Bytecode VM — 25 opcodes, stack-based, constant folding, binary .sqfc serialization
  • Cooperative scheduling — fibers with time budget, multi-scheduler architecture
  • Implicit thread safety — scheduler-local globals, ownership tracking, freeze/channel/shared primitives
  • Extensible host API — register custom commands by arity, precedence, and thread safety level
  • Promise system — Script Handles as async/await with timeout combinator
  • Embeddable — single library, host in any .NET 10 application

Current Capabilities (v0.7)

Language

Feature Details
Variables _local, global, assignment as expression
Literals Number, string, boolean, nil, array [a,b], code {...}
Operators + - * / % ^, == != < > <= >=
Logic && `
Control flow if/then/else, while, for..from..to, for [{},{},{}]
Switch switch/case/default with expression matching
Error handling try/catch/throw with full error propagation + stack traces
Functions call/spawn with args, params with defaults, return
Comments // line, /* block */

Runtime Commands

Category Commands
Math sin cos tan asin acos atan2 sqrt abs exp log floor ceil round pow random
Array pushBack select deleteAt deleteRange resize append reverse sort find in count
String parseNumber toArray toString splitString joinString toLower toUpper trim find
HashMap createHashMap createHashMapFromArray get set
Random random selectRandom selectRandomWeighted
Type isNil str format typeName compile
Diagnostics diag_tickTime hint systemChat diag_log

Concurrency & Thread Safety

Feature Details
Scheduling Cooperative fibers with 3ms time budget per Tick()
Multi-scheduler spawnOn cross-scheduler spawning, sendTo array transfer
Async await, sleep, timeout, terminate
Ownership scheduler, isSchedulerLocal, automatic tracking
Immutable sharing freeze/thaw — zero-copy read-only sharing across schedulers
Atomic shared — CAS-based synchronized variables (add, sub, get, set, compareSwap)
Channels SPSC message passing between schedulers
Scheduler query allSchedulers, schedulerName, schedulerExists, schedulerStats, fiberCount

Decisions

Decision Choice
Scope Core language + extensible host API
Compatibility Modernized dialect (not drop-in SQF compatible)
Execution Stack-based bytecode VM
Scheduling Cooperative fibers + multi-thread schedulers
Integration CLI tool + embeddable library
.NET Target .NET 10
Serialization Binary .sqfc format
Unity Design for it, build later
